Upgrading my computer setup...
While I was happy with my three screen setup, I was not when it came to post-processing.
I upgraded all three screens to the same HDMI IPS 4k monitors. Since I was at it, I boosted their size to 32''. This works in conjunction with a 65 4k TV where I can really visualize the prints I am about to make.
Cost? Lets than $1,000.00 (+taxes) for the three LG UltraFine 32-Inch.
Only one issue that does not really bother me, the right monitor forces me to turn my head a bit more since I usually work the right and center monitor, the right one is basically keeping me updated as to what runs on my PC and a couple of other utilities.
